A potent, immune-boosting tonic made with raw apple cider vinegar, horseradish, ginger, turmeric, garlic, and honey. This recipe recreates a beloved herbalist’s version with the perfect balance of spicy, sour, and sweet.
Use raw, unfiltered apple cider vinegar with the ‘mother’ for best flavor and probiotic benefits. Grate the roots (horseradish, ginger, turmeric) rather than chopping for a more potent infusion. Turmeric will stain surfaces and hands; wear an apron and use a baking soda paste to remove stains. Be patient with the steep time—4-6 weeks is ideal for full flavor development. The strained solids can be used to make a spicy relish or added to salad dressings.
